The fundamental purpose of centering prayer…is to contribute to bringing the knowledge and experience of God’s love into the general consciousness of the human family. …Contemplative prayer is a process of interior transformation, a conversion initiated by God and leading, if we consent, to divine union. …[It] is a fundamental constituent of human nature and hence available to every human being. It is accessed by letting go of our own idea of ourselves, turning our will over to God, and resting in the Divine Indwelling that is already present within us and waiting to reveal itself to us.
Thomas Keating, Open Mind, Open Heart

The Contemplative Values of Silence, Solitude, Solidarity, Service presented online by Fr. Carl Arico.
The inspiration of the Holy Spirit bestowed in Centering Prayer or any contemplative practice, may express one or more of the following Contemplative Values of Silence, Solitude, Simplicity, and Service. The practice of Centering Prayer establishes a permanent abiding state of union with God, which is then manifested by a deeper silence that morphs into Presence, a yearning for solitude, a simplicity that is childlike and a generosity that is deeper than just doing good for another.
Contemplative Outreach is 40 years old, and this has been the experience of the elders or the grandparents of the movement.
